**Item 9 — Offline mode, Fieldstone Survey app (release 5.2)**

Verify: sync queue persists across app kills; conflict resolution prefers server copy and logs the loser; no survey data cached unencrypted on device; queue drains fully after 48h offline (tested on two device classes); airplane-mode toggle mid-upload doesn't duplicate records. Known gap: photo attachments over 20 MB silently drop — fix pending, ship decision required. Blocker status and sign-off rest with:

named custodian: Tamys Rusdor Tamix

/*
 * Client setup for ShrinkWrap, our batch image resizing CLI.
 * Heads-up for on-call: this client talks to the internal PixelDepot
 * service, and if the credential below has expired you'll see jobs
 * hang at the upload step rather than fail cleanly — fun, right?
 * Rotation happens monthly; check the ops runbook before panicking.
 * The active key used by this client is on the next line.
 */

app token of fajop-fahif = qvz4-AnML

MEMO — Finance Team

Subject: Harlow Grove Franchise Agreement

The franchise agreement with Brindlemark Coffee Co. for the Harlow Grove territory was executed Tuesday. Initial fee received; royalty rate set at 6% of gross, remitted monthly. Build-out costs are borne by the franchisee. Finance to set up the royalty ledger and fee schedule by end of week. Flag any deviation from standard terms to Controller Vesna Orlic immediately. Audit rights run annually. The strategic rationale is summarized in the confidential note below.

board note of yageg-yadug: The northern region missed its Framir quota by 13.1 percent last quarter. Lamathek Freight plans to raise the Quenael list price by 30.2 percent in March. The pricing group signed off on a budget of $133.5 million for Project Novok. The renewal with Gilethek Foods closes at $60.0 million a year, 2.7 percent above the last contract.

This PR adds the monthly fuel-usage rollup for the Harkwell depot fleet. It aggregates per-vehicle consumption from the telematics feed, normalizes odometer gaps, and flags outliers above the depot baseline. I also moved the smoothing and outlier thresholds out of inline literals into a single constants block so future tuning doesn't require hunting through the aggregation code. Tests cover the gap-normalization edge cases and the empty-fleet path. Reviewers: please focus on the threshold choices, which are listed here.

tuning constants:
BUDGETS = {
    "rusix": 478,
    "caswyn": 617,
    "feneth": 1022,
}